Common Repair Problems
Washing machines, like any appliance, can experience a variety of issues over time. Understanding these common problems can help you recognize when you need washer repair Savannah GA services. Here are some of the most frequently encountered issues:
- Failure to Start: This can be caused by various factors, including a faulty power supply, a broken lid switch, or a malfunctioning control panel.
- Not Draining: If your washer isn’t draining water properly, it could be due to a clogged drain hose, a malfunctioning drain pump, or a problem with the water level sensor.
- Excessive Vibration: An unbalanced load, worn-out suspension rods, or a problem with the leveling feet can cause excessive shaking during the spin cycle. This can be very noisy and potentially damage the machine.
- Leaks: Water leaks can originate from several areas, such as the water inlet hoses, the drain hose, the tub seal, or the pump. It’s important to address leaks promptly to prevent water damage to your floors and surrounding areas.
- Noisy Operation: Unusual noises, such as grinding, squealing, or thumping, often indicate a problem with the motor, the bearings, the pump, or something caught inside the machine.
- Clothes Not Cleaning Properly: If your clothes aren’t getting clean, the issue could be with the water temperature, the water level, the detergent dispenser, or a problem with the wash cycle.

3. How can I prevent future washer problems?
Regular maintenance can help extend the life of your washing machine and prevent issues. This includes cleaning the detergent dispenser, wiping down the machine after each use, periodically running a cleaning cycle, checking the hoses for leaks, and avoiding overloading the machine.
